Output 7576e962781636ef2222fae3ec9a52aea0899c58a0d383b646258aca475b6aa0:1

value
786656
script pubkey
OP_0 OP_PUSHBYTES_20 0eab4b87bf07fe4c59e5b8b9924f0058612440a2
address
ltc1qp645hpalqllyck09hzueyncqtpsjgs9zmy73y8
transaction
7576e962781636ef2222fae3ec9a52aea0899c58a0d383b646258aca475b6aa0
spent
true